I think they probably did pull the plants out of the substrate. Gouramis like Bettas, are Bubblenest builders. The male is the one who builds the bubblenest so that the once the male and female have mated, the female releases her eggs and the male or both of them, scoop the eggs up in there mouths and deposit them in the bubblenest where the male guards them. They say the female should be removed once the eggs have been placed in the bubblenest so the male does not attack her. <------Correct me if I'm wrong on that part please. The bubblenest looks like of course bubbles but to me it looks like foam. I had a betta that did this and his nest looked like foam and I had a gourami that did this also.
